Repay Holdings Co. (NASDAQ:RPAY – Get Free Report)’s stock price gapped down before the market opened on Wednesday . The stock had previously closed at $10.21, but opened at $8.56. Repay shares last traded at $9.15, with a volume of 9,462,429 shares trading hands.

Repay Price Performance
Repay (NASDAQ:RPAY –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Thursday, May 9th. The company reported $0.18 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, hitting anal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.18. Repay had a positive return on equity of 7.74% and a negative net margin of 29.49%. The business had revenue of $80.72 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$80.24 million. On average, sell-side analysts forecast that Repay Holdings Co. will post 0.72 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About Repay
Repay Holdings Corporation, payments technology company, provides integrated payment processing solutions to industry-oriented markets in the United States. It operates through two segments: Consumer Payments and Business Payments. The company's payment processing solutions enable consumers and businesses to make payments using electronic payment methods.
